Overview
ECOMSPACES is a full-service e-commerce hub and business incubator that offers fulfillment services and support to small sellers. Founded in 2019 in the West End and based in Atlanta, the company has been self-funded for the past four years, which its CEO says limited growth. The team is part of the Russell Innovation Center for Entrepreneurs and has received non-financial support from the center. With a $250,000 investment from the Black Ambition Demo Day, ECOMSPACES plans to develop its online platform to expand services to e-commerce sellers globally. The company says the prize and subsequent inbound interest from firms like Mastercard and Amazon will help accelerate partnership and revenue growth. CEO Maïré Bavarday-Rosa hopes to grow revenue to $5 million by the end of next year.
